Boris van der Lek & The JazzFluencers
Boris van der Lek & The JazzFluencers deliver acoustic jazz with warmth, swing, and character. The music is rooted in the tradition of the 1950s, with a strong emphasis on melody, dynamics, and interplay.
The repertoire moves between whisper-quiet ballads and energetic swing, with an open, direct sound reminiscent of Jazz at the Philharmonic and the Hague period of the North Sea Jazz Festival. Live jazz, played with experience and conviction.
In April 2025 the band took the album When I Fall in Love at MCO Studio 2 in Hilversum. The recordings were largely made live with an audience, making the energy and interaction audible.

When I Fall in Love is the new album by Boris van der Lek. The album is inspired by the music of Ben Webster and Harry “Sweets” Edison. Their lyrical approach and sense of melody form a clear undercurrent, audible in sound and interplay, always played with a personal signature. Sometimes the atmosphere feels almost cinematic. The album goes back to the essence of jazz, tone, timing, and the magic that arises when musicians truly find each other.
At its heart is the chemistry between Boris van der Lek's tenor saxophone and Koos van der Hout's trumpet. Koos often plays with a muted trumpet, soft and round in tone. Their interplay is restrained and attentive, with room for silence and nuance.
The recordings took place in MCO Studio 2 in Hilversum. The band played together in one room, around one microphone. The recording breathes the soundscape of classic jazz records, where music is created in the space and captured in all its purity. Recording engineer Frans de Rond captured this with attention to sound and balance.
The album has a Blue Side with swing and uptempo, and a Rose Side, offering space for romance and calm.
“The title track ”When I Fall in Love" is closest to my heart, precisely where silence and melody merge.” – Boris van der Lek
